Porcini Pasta Recipe
Creamy and rich Porcini Mushroom Pasta with cream, parmesan and fresh spinach for s restaurant quality pasta at home!

- 8 oz Mafaldine pasta (or other long pasta, such as pappardelle)
- 2 tablespoon unsalted butter
- 1 shallot minced
- salt and pepper, to taste
- 4 cloves garlic minced
- 1 tablespoon white miso paste
- 1 cup dried porcini mushrooms (heaping cup)
- ½ cup dry white wine (such as Sauvignon Blanc) (or low sodium chicken broth)
- ½ cup reserved porcini soaking liquid (see recipe)
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 5 oz baby spinach
- ¾ cup grated parmesan cheese
- 1 cup reserved pasta water (as needed)
Cover dried porcini mushrooms with 2 cups boiling water for 30 minutes. Add a cover to keep them submerged, if needed. 2. When softened, strain and reserve soaking liquid, and give them a rough chop. Set aside. 3. Boil pasta in a large pot of salted water according to package directions for al dente. Reserve 1 cup pasta water before draining. 4. Add butter to a large skillet, and melt over medium heat. 5. Once butter is melted, add shallot, season with salt and pepper, and cook 2-3 minutes, until softened. 6. Add garlic and miso paste, stir to combine, and cook- stirring occasionally for 1 minute. 7. Add chopped porcini mushrooms and cook 1 minute more. 8. Add dry white wine, and cook, stirring occasionally, until mostly evaporated, 3-4 minutes, scraping up and browned bits from bottom of the pan. 9. Add reserved mushroom soaking liquid and heavy cream, and cook until thickened slightly, 5-7 minutes. 10. Stir in baby spinach and cook until just wilted, 2-3 minutes, stirring occasionally. 11. Turn off the heat, and add the drained pasta. Toss to coat in the sauce. 12. Fold in the parmesan cheese. 13. Add pasta water a little bit at a time, as needed until sauce is desired consistency. Serve with additional parm and chives, if desired.
